Episode 6045
All 4 release date: Thursday 09 February 2023
E4 airdate: Thursday 09 February 2023 at 19:00
Channel 4 airdate: Friday 10 February 2023 at 18:30
A vulnerable Grace fears for her son's life and plans to leave the village. Before she goes, she asks her accomplices to help look after The Loft in return for equal ownership. Ethan and Sienna agree to take her up on her offer.
Believing the father of her kids won't hurt her or them, Sienna asks Ethan to move in with them as a means to protect him. But when a furious Warren finds out, things get physical between him and his ex's new partner.

PC Sam Chen-Williams steps in and threatens Warren with the full force of the police if he doesn't leave his uncle alone, but will he listen?
Concerned her son's rage might lead him to lose access to his kids, Norma comes up with a new plan.
Meanwhile, Ste and James trick Peri and Juliet into going to a couples' meditation class at the gym. This backfires on the two men when they also have to take part.
Diane is told by the doctor she needs to take things easy for the next few weeks while she continues to recover. However, wanting normality, she tries to plan a family meal, which leads to a dispute between her and a worried Tony. Beau suggests couples' meditation.
Later at the gym, things get too much for Diane and Juliet when the couples' meditation brings up some raw emotions.
At home, James gets his sister to admit that she still has feelings for Peri, but is concerned she won't be able to make her happy with the worry of knowing she has cancer.
Tony and Diane have a heartfelt conversation, where he admits he was worried that the siege might cause her PTSD or trigger her OCD and she reassures him that if she needs to speak to anyone, it'll be him she turns to. Is everything as good as it seems?
Elsewhere, Pearl and Felix worry over DeMarcus as he skips college to play games in a darkened room.
Also today, a relieved Leah wants to get past the camping trip disaster. Charlie has concerns, though – is he going to be able to move on as easily?
